Transaction 23889c176720150b07f0171ad246611d72869169d7324bcea4ee5abaaa7c77d6

2 Input
2 Outputs
  • 23889c176720150b07f0171ad246611d72869169d7324bcea4ee5abaaa7c77d6:0
  • value  720812
    address  3CWHGx1GPX6hSAtwwgydQDAouvSniUhuYa
  • 23889c176720150b07f0171ad246611d72869169d7324bcea4ee5abaaa7c77d6:1
  • value  85944
    address  bc1qt4v0qn63flsmt62537ylpam8s5elna6vadkx5n